Those born in the fall are especially lucky as they can have fall birthday gift baskets made just for them! Here is how to make fall birthday gift baskets for your special ones.

Start out by finding out their favorite things about the fall. There are many things that are going on during the fall, which gives a wide variety of options of themes for birthday gift baskets. Do they just love watching the leaves change colors? Perhaps they are looking forward to delicious autumn foods like pumpkin pie and maple sugar candies instead?

From there, select an appropriately themed basket or other item holder. A basket made of grape vines, a bucket with fall coloring, or a basket with falling leaf print are all very appropriate to the season. Of course, you can also decorate a basket to meet your needs. Silk versions of colorful autumn leaves can be woven into the basket edges or attached to the basket via hot glue. Gold, brown, and orange ribbons and autumn flowers are also good options for turning plain baskets into lovely autumn birthday gift baskets.

Once the basket has been selected, it is just a matter of filling it! It usually works out the best if you select one large gift, then add in a bunch of filler items to help round out the gift. For example, if your special someone is looking forward to the tastes of autumn, a bottle of wine with an opener, some maple sugar candies pressed into the shapes of maple leaves, and a fall-print table cloth are all very nice gifts. In this case, the wine will most likely be the “big” gift, though the maple candies may also count if they are the expensive 100% maple variety.

The finishing touches are the easiest part. Simply tie a large bow around the biggest gift for some quick color. Another decorating option is to arrange some fall themed silk flowers or leaves around the gifts for a little color.  Once the decorations have been added, any fall birthday gift baskets you have created are ready to be given to your lucky someone!
